Development Tip

기존 가상 환경 내에서 IntellijIdea 사용

yourdevel 2020. 12. 25. 10:33
반응형

기존 가상 환경 내에서 IntellijIdea 사용


우분투의 가상 환경에서 빌드 된 기존 Python django 프로젝트 내에서 Intellij Idea를 사용하고 싶습니다. 가상 환경의 라이브러리를 사용하도록 Intellij Idea를 어떻게 구성합니까?


PyCharm 2018 용

당으로 문서 Pycharm에서 :

  1. 프로젝트 해석기 페이지에서을 클릭 ]하고 추가를 선택하십시오.
  2. Python 인터프리터 추가 대화 상자의 왼쪽 창에서 Virtualenv 환경을 선택합니다. 다음 작업은 이전에 가상 환경이 존재했는지 여부에 따라 다릅니다.

  3. 기존 환경을 선택한 경우 :

    1. 필요한 인터프리터 지정 : 드롭 다운 목록을 사용하거나 인터프리터 선택을 클릭하고 파일 시스템에서 하나를 찾습니다.
    2. 필요한 경우 모든 프로젝트에서 사용 가능 확인란을 선택합니다.
  4. 확인을 클릭하여 작업을 완료합니다.


Pycharm 2016 이상

사용 가능한 인터프리터 목록에 기존 가상 환경을 추가하려면

  1. 프로젝트 통역사 페이지에서을 클릭 여기에 이미지 설명 입력합니다.
  2. 드롭 다운 목록에서 로컬 추가를 선택합니다 .

환경 옵션 추가

  1. 열리는 Python 인터프리터 선택 대화 상자에서 가상 환경 폴더 내에있는 원하는 Python 실행 파일을 선택하고 확인을 클릭 합니다.

자세한 내용 은이 링크이동 하십시오.


이전 버전 :

위의 문제를 해결했습니다. virtualenv 폴더의 python을 프로젝트 sdk에 추가했습니다. virtualenv 디렉토리의 python (예 : venv / bin / python2.7)을 Intellij Idea 프로젝트 경로에 추가해야합니다. 예 : 파일> 프로젝트 구조로 이동해야 함 (intellij Idea)여기에 이미지 설명 입력

Project SDK 에서 new를 누르고 다음과 같이 virtualenv의 python 디렉토리에 새 경로를 추가하십시오.여기에 이미지 설명 입력

Modules> Dependencies로 이동하여 모듈 SDK를이 그림에 표시된 Python SDK로 설정합니다. 여기에 이미지 설명 입력

를 클릭 장고 (옵션은 이미지 옆에 표시)와 세트 Django project root, Settings, Manage Script이 같은 :여기에 이미지 설명 입력

이제 확인을 누르고 프로젝트 설정의 최종 모습 : 여기에 이미지 설명 입력

이제 프로젝트를 실행해야합니다.


위의 답변은 이전 버전의 IntelliJ를 기반으로합니다. 새로운 내용은 여기를 참조 하십시오 : https://www.jetbrains.com/help/pycharm/2016.1/adding-existing-virtual-environment.html

참조 URL : https://stackoverflow.com/questions/20877106/using-intellijidea-within-an-existing-virtualenv

반응형